  6. In the past we've have reasonable success with packages for the CanonScan LiDE ranges, these have been created on an RM Network using their packaging software which is basically Winstall LE. I can see no obvious reason why any driver and software shouldn't be packaged sucessfully. Maybe you would be better off asking which scanners people have been unable to package successfully. Later on this afternoon I'll be trying to package up the drivers for the CanonScan LiDE 100 (nice scanner, USB powered), I'll let you know how I get on.
